Muni Estuary Beach, named for the expansive estuary it borders, is a quiet stretch of coastline near Cocobeach, offering a distinct flavor of Gabonese tranquility. Unlike the more boisterous city beaches, this locale hums with a gentle, everyday rhythm, where local fishermen tend their nets and children play at the water's edge, their laughter carried on the sea breeze. The shallow, calm waters of the lagoon make it an ideal spot for families seeking a safe and serene environment.

Muni Estuary Beach is a lagoon-type beach, meaning the waters are generally calmer than open ocean. While swimming can be pleasant, it's important to be aware of any local advisories regarding water quality, especially in an estuary environment. There are typically no lifeguards, so swim at your own risk and supervise children closely. Be mindful of boat traffic, as estuaries are often used for local transport. Always check with locals for current conditions.

Muni Estuary Beach is located around Cocobeach, making it relatively accessible compared to more remote coastal areas. Visitors can typically reach Cocobeach by road from larger towns or cities in Estuaire Province. Depending on your starting point, public transport, taxis, or private vehicles are common options. Once in Cocobeach, the beach area is usually within easy reach, often accessible on foot from local accommodations or by short drives.
